The Codacy AI Risk Hub helps teams enforce secure coding practices for AI-generated code. It prevents vulnerabilities by tracking model usage, scanning for security risks, and managing hardcoded secrets across projects. This tool aims to maintain code quality while leveraging AI capabilities.

Secure Code Warrior has released a set of free AI Security Rules on GitHub to help developers ensure secure coding practices while using AI-assisted coding tools. These lightweight, adaptable rules serve as guidelines for safer defaults in projects, addressing common security flaws across web frontend, backend, and mobile applications. The initiative aims to enhance security in the fast-paced environment of modern software development.
